Diogo Jota leaving Liverpool?

Team Talk reports on the potential transfer of Diogo Jota from Liverpool, as the club is open to selling him this summer. Liverpool is willing to sell Diogo Jota this summer and has already named their price. One of his former clubs is in the running to re-sign him.

Team Talk provides an update on Arsenal's interest in signing Diogo Jota from Liverpool. Arsenal is understood to be looking into signing Diogo Jota as part of a potential double deal. Liverpool has made clear their asking price for the player to leave.

Team Talk reports on the interest of several Saudi Arabian sides in Diogo Jota. Diogo Jota is reportedly on the radar of several Saudi Arabian sides. Liverpool are hesitant to offer Jota a new contract due to his persistent injury issues, despite his contract running until 2027. A sale could be explored as Liverpool are on the hunt for a new starting striker regardless of Jota's status.

Liverpool are ready to accept offers for Jota in the summer transfer window. Jota has scored 8 goals in 29 appearances this season and has had fitness issues. Transfer expert Mick Brown stated that Liverpool are looking to offload Jota to refresh their attack under Arne Slot. Bringing in a decent fee for him would allow Liverpool to spend it on a replacement. There is an expectation that clubs will be interested in Jota, making a deal possible.

Team Talk reports on the potential transfer of Jota to the Saudi Pro League.

Diogo Jota might be leaving this summer following a lackluster season in scoring. Journalist Ben Jacobs suggested that Jota could be willing to transfer if it ensures more consistent playing time. Although Jota is not seen as a primary candidate for departure by Liverpool, clubs involved in European competitions are reportedly monitoring his situation closely. His place in the new manager Arne Slot's plans is still unclear, and a summer departure might become more probable, particularly if a club offering European football proposes a leading role for him. Liverpool regards him as a valuable squad member and is not pushing him out, but Jota might explore other opportunities. He is interested in playing European, preferably Champions League, football.

Jota's sale would be a surprise as he is favored by Arne Slot as a go-to centre-forward, despite injuries. If Alexander Isak is signed, Jota may become expendable.

Liverpool manager Arne Slot is ready to part ways with Diogo Jota, who is not part of the boss' long-term plans. There is significant interest in the Portugal international from Saudi Arabia.

Diogo Jota could attract interest from the Saudi Arabian league. He has been too often injured to fit into the long-term plans of the manager.
